From 7e417a66b86c110f4b282945dac82e21e0b08328 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Eric Dumazet Date: Wed, 22 Apr 2020 09:13:28 -0700 Subject: net: napi: use READ_ONCE()/WRITE_ONCE() gro_flush_timeout and napi_defer_hard_irqs can be read from napi_complete_done() while other cpus write the value, whithout explicit synchronization. Use READ_ONCE()/WRITE_ONCE() to annotate the races. Signed-off-by: Eric Dumazet Signed-off-by: David S.
